Получить больше информации о пользователях в моем арендаторе - PullRequest
1 голос
/ 30 сентября 2019

Я использую следующую конечную точку https://graph.microsoft.com/v1.0/users, чтобы получить всех пользователей в моем клиенте Azure, но он не отображает всю информацию о пользователях, он не отображает информацию как: дату создания, дату последнего входа в систему, последнее изменение паролядата и др.

Как я могу получить необходимую информацию?

Заранее спасибо.

С уважением, Арсенио

Ответы [ 2 ]

1 голос
/ 30 сентября 2019

https://graph.microsoft.com/v1.0/users api перечисляет только основные свойства. Если вам нужно получить другие свойства, вам нужно использовать $ select для их получения.

https://graph.microsoft.com/v1.0/users?$select=createdDateTime,displayName

enter image description here

Все доступные пользовательские свойства перечислены здесь .

0 голосов
/ 30 сентября 2019

К сожалению, вы не можете получить всю эту информацию из одного вызова API, а некоторые из них вы не можете получить вообще. Например, последняя информация о входе в систему, которую вы можете получить из конечной точки auditLogs или с помощью изменения поля выбора из пользовательского API:

https://graph.microsoft.com/v1.0/users?$select=displayName,createdDateTime

Все поля, которые вы можете извлечь из пользовательского API, вы можете найти здесь .

Для извлечения информации о некоторых действиях пользователей вы можете использовать directoryAudit call, но я не уверен, что вы можете извлечь из него последнее изменение пароля.

...